MEMO — Dispatch Desk

Re: Sealed-bid tender, Carrowgate Bridge works

The sealed tender envelope for the Carrowgate Bridge contract must reach the Pellam Council procurement office before the noon deadline Friday. The envelope stays sealed at all times; any broken seal voids our submission. Only the assigned courier handles it, door to desk, with a signed receipt on delivery. The confidential hand-over instruction for the courier follows below.

courier memo of fafof-kajof: the normir jorath courier leaves the tameth silmir oliwyn ledger at gate 7410 under passcode 395067

Handover for Keyturn, our secrets-rotation utility. Rotations run nightly via the Fenwick scheduler; failures retry twice before paging. Most incidents trace back to stale vault leases — re-issue and rerun. Dry-run mode is safe in all environments, so new folks should start there. Owner history, known quirks, and the rotation schedule are kept on the internal wiki page.

operations page: https://jenkins.torvadyn.local/build/deploy/display/pages/611247f0a622ae80

// Kiosk watchdog client setup — read before touching.
// The Lanternbox kiosks run a watchdog that pings the Heartmonger
// service every 30 seconds; two missed pings trigger a soft reboot,
// five trigger a hard power cycle via the shelf controller. If you
// are on call and kiosks are boot-looping, check Heartmonger uptime
// before blaming the fleet — a dead service looks identical to a
// dead kiosk from the dashboard. The watchdog authenticates to
// Heartmonger using the key directly below.

API key for bageg-kajef: vxb2-ss